The novalidate attribute is supported in Internet Explorer 10, Firefox, Opera, and Chrome.
Note: The novalidate attribute is not supported in Internet Explorer 9 and earlier version, or in Safari.
The novalidate attribute is a boolean attribute.
When present, it specifies that the form-data (input) should not be validated when submitted.
The novalidate attribute is new in HTML5.
In XHTML, attribute minimization is forbidden, and the novalidate attribute must be defined as <form novalidate="novalidate">.
